This was run by George Crockford for year and he was responsible for the blue formica bar and the installation of the Goodison Place nameplate to which he added an 'a' to make 'Palace'. He also refuses to serve those miscreants who chose to drink in the Egerton Social Club aka 'The Crackers Club' and would, upon seeing them trying to gain admittance when he opened in the evening, promptly place them in the gutter outside. When he left, the tenancy was taken over by John Gilmour, a former Cunard Yankee, who ran the place until about 1997.
